Guest intro

Ben Habib is the Leader of Advance UK. He previously served as Deputy Leader of Reform UK and was elected as a Member of the European Parliament for London in 2019. A businessman and Chief Executive of First Property Group plc, he resigned from Reform UK over disagreements on governance, political principles, and Brexit policy.

The need for a new political force in the UK

  • The current political leaders in the UK are not worthy of being prime minister

    — Ben Habib

  • A new political force is needed to address the UK’s root problems.
  • We need a new political force… who are capable who believe in this country

    — Ben Habib

  • Current leaders fail to inspire confidence in their ability to lead effectively.
  • The UK’s political landscape requires leaders who can identify and solve core issues.
  • There is a gap between public sentiment and the political solutions offered.
  • There’s not a single leader of a political party at the moment… worthy of being prime minister

    — Ben Habib

  • A coherent political force is necessary to implement meaningful change.
